99 sl1 with 1.9 has high idle and will not idle below 1200 in drive

remove the throttle body (4 bolts) and then remove the idle air control (bolted to the TB, between the firewall and the throttle body)-clean the TB, the Idle air controller and remove the Throttle Position Sensor (opposite the IAC) and clean it if necessary. The IAC carbons up on these cars, as does the Throttle body-I know, I have a 99 SL with 180,000 miles, it is almost like an oil change as they get older.

Saturn 1999 sl Engine has a high idle speed. How do I find, replace, inspect IAC?

The Idle Air Control valve is located on the throttle body. If you follow the intake tube from your air filter all the way back to the intake manifold, where the intake tube connects to is the throttle body. Remove the intake tubing and you can see the throttle body.

There are two sensors on the throttle body and a vacuum line. You'll see two harnesses going to the throttle body, one is the IAC.

However, a quick diagnostic check can be done without touching the throttle body to confirm your problem. If the car has a normal idle when initially started but then rises to a higher idle and stays there BUT then if you were to shut the car off and restart it and it comes back to normal that is the Throttle Position Sensor (TPS). This is also located on the throttle body (the other sensor to the IAC). If it is the IAC it will be high and maybe fluctuate a bit.

My 1999 saturn is revving very high when i am at a red light or stop sign, the rpms are about 2200

If the problem is fixed by turning the car off and then right back on and the idle levels back out then it is the Throttle Position Sensor (TPS). It is located on the throttle body and is one of the two sensors (the other is the Idle Air Control Valve IAC).

Replace the TPS. If that does not work then replace the Engine Coolant Temp sensor. It is notorious to go bad and crack because it is plastic. That also effects your idle.
